5.1.3 Configure the analog inputs
1. Push MENU.
2. Select Hardware Setup>AUX and I/O Port>Analog Inputs>[Select Analog Input]>Setup Wizard.
3. Use the DOWN arrow to select Enable, then push Next.
4. Obey the prompts on the screen. Refer to
Note: To set the analog input settings and calibration to the factory defaults, select Restore Defaults.

5.1.4 Configure the analog outputs
1. Push MENU.
2. Select Hardware Setup>AUX and I/O Port>Analog Outputs>[Select Analog Output]>Setup
Wizard.
3. Use the DOWN arrow to select Enable, then push Next.
4. Obey the prompts on the screen. Refer to
Note: To set the analog output settings and calibration to the factory defaults, select Restore Defaults.

Section 6 Calibration
6.1 Calibrate the analog signals
If the I/O module is connected to a sampler, calibrate the analog inputs to make sure that the analog
input signals (4 mA and 20 mA) that are supplied by external instruments are correctly measured by
the sampler. Calibrate the analog outputs to make sure that the analog outputs (4 mA and 20 mA)
that are supplied by the sampler are the correct values.
